What is the Harley-Davidson Low Rider ST 2023?

The Harley-Davidson Low Rider ST 2023 is essentially a performance-oriented bagger that takes the classic Low Rider S and elevates it with touring enhancements. Think of it as a stripped-down, hot-rod version of a touring bike. The 'ST' stands for Sport Touring, and that's exactly what this bike delivers. It’s designed for riders who want the agility and raw feeling of a street bike but also need the practicality for longer rides. The fairing and hard saddlebags are not just for show; they significantly improve rider comfort and utility, making it a versatile option for both daily commutes and weekend getaways. The bike’s design is heavily influenced by the FXRT models of the 1980s, which were known for their performance and distinctive look. The Low Rider ST captures that spirit with its aggressive stance, high handlebars, and muscular lines. This bike is not just about looks, though. It's powered by a Milwaukee-Eight 117 engine, which provides plenty of torque and horsepower for a thrilling riding experience. Key Features and Specs

Let's get into the nitty-gritty details of the Harley-Davidson Low Rider ST 2023. This bike is packed with features that make it a true standout in the Harley-Davidson lineup. First and foremost, the heart of this beast is the Milwaukee-Eight 117 engine. This powerhouse delivers a whopping 125 lb-ft of torque at 3,500 RPM, ensuring you've got plenty of power for acceleration and passing. The engine's responsiveness and smooth power delivery make it a joy to ride in various conditions, whether you're navigating city streets or cruising on the open highway. The Low Rider ST also features a frame-mounted fairing that not only looks great but also provides excellent wind protection. This fairing is designed to reduce wind buffeting, making long rides more comfortable. The fixed fairing is a game-changer, especially if you plan on doing a lot of highway riding. It significantly reduces fatigue and allows you to enjoy the ride without constantly fighting against the wind. Additionally, the bike comes with lockable hard saddlebags, offering ample storage space for your gear. These bags are perfect for carrying essentials on a daily commute or packing for a weekend trip. They are also easily removable, allowing you to switch between touring and a more stripped-down look in just a few minutes. The suspension is another area where the Low Rider ST shines. It features inverted front forks and a rear monoshock, providing excellent handling and stability. The suspension is tuned to offer a balance between comfort and performance, making it suitable for a wide range of riding styles. Whether you're tackling twisty roads or cruising on the highway, the suspension keeps the bike planted and responsive. Other notable features include a digital instrument display, LED lighting, and standard ABS. The digital display provides essential information at a glance, while the LED lighting enhances visibility and adds to the bike's modern aesthetic. The standard ABS ensures confident braking in various conditions, adding an extra layer of safety. Customization and Aftermarket Options

One of the coolest things about owning a Harley-Davidson Low Rider ST 2023 is the sheer endless customization options available. Harley-Davidson itself offers a vast catalog of accessories, and the aftermarket is even bigger! You can truly make this bike your own, tailoring it to your individual style and needs. Let's dive into some of the most popular customization options.

  • Exhaust Systems: Swapping out the stock exhaust is one of the most common modifications. A new exhaust can not only improve the bike's performance but also give it a more aggressive and throaty sound. Brands like Vance & Hines, S&S Cycle, and Rinehart offer a wide range of options, from slip-on mufflers to full exhaust systems.
  • Suspension Upgrades: While the stock suspension is pretty good, upgrading it can significantly improve the bike's handling and comfort. Options include aftermarket shocks, fork cartridges, and even air suspension systems. Brands like Öhlins, Progressive Suspension, and Legend Suspensions are popular choices.
  • Handlebars and Controls: Changing the handlebars can dramatically alter the bike's look and feel. You can choose from a variety of styles, including ape hangers, T-bars, and clubman bars. Upgrading the controls, such as grips, levers, and footpegs, can also enhance comfort and style. Arlen Ness and Roland Sands Design offer some great options.
  • Seats: A comfortable seat is essential for long rides. There are many aftermarket seats available, ranging from touring-focused options to more stylish and minimalist designs. Saddlemen, Mustang Seats, and Corbin are well-known brands in this category.
  • Lighting: Upgrading the lighting can improve both the bike's appearance and visibility. LED headlights, taillights, and turn signals are popular choices. Custom Dynamics and JW Speaker offer high-quality lighting solutions.
  • Cosmetic Upgrades: The possibilities are endless when it comes to cosmetic upgrades. You can add custom paint, chrome accents, and various other accessories to personalize the bike's look. Harley-Davidson offers a wide range of cosmetic accessories, and there are also many independent shops that specialize in custom paint and fabrication.
  • Performance Enhancements: If you're looking to squeeze even more power out of the Milwaukee-Eight 117 engine, there are several performance enhancements you can make. These include installing a high-flow air cleaner, upgrading the fuel injectors, and remapping the ECU. Screamin' Eagle (Harley-Davidson's performance brand) and Dynojet offer a variety of performance parts and tuning solutions.
